Hey小伙伴们,今天来聊聊一个让不少开发者头疼的问题——显示无效的app.json,是不是听起来就让人头大呢?别急,跟着我一起了解,找到解决之道吧!
咱们得搞清楚,什么是app.json?它就是一个配置文件,里面包含了应用程序的一些基本信息和配置,比如应用的名称、版本、权限等,这个文件对于应用程序来说,就像是一个人的身份证一样重要。
为什么会显示无效呢?这通常是因为文件格式错误、缺少必要的字段或者字段值不正确等原因造成的,咱们一步步来解决这个问题。
1、检查文件格式:app.json是一个JSON格式的文件,这意味着它必须遵守JSON的语法规则,所有的键和字符串值都需要用双引号包围,对象和数组的括号也需要正确使用,如果你在编辑这个文件时不小心犯了这些错误,就可能导致文件无效,检查一下你的文件,确保所有的格式都符合JSON标准。
2、核对必要字段:不同的平台可能需要不同的字段,app.json中至少需要包含以下几个字段:name
(应用名称)、version
(版本号)、description
(应用描述),如果这些字段缺失或者填写不正确,也会导致文件无效,对照你的app.json,看看这些基本字段是否齐全。
3、检查字段值:即使字段都存在,但如果字段值不符合要求,也会导致问题,版本号应该是一个符合语义化版本的字符串,而不是随意的数字,确保你的字段值既符合格式要求,也符合逻辑。
4、平台特定要求:不同的平台可能对app.json有特定的要求,某些平台可能要求你必须包含特定的权限字段,或者对字段的命名有特定的规定,这时候,你需要查阅对应平台的官方文档,确保你的app.json符合平台的要求。
5、使用在线工具验证:如果你不确定自己的app.json是否正确,可以使用一些在线的JSON验证工具来检查,这些工具可以帮助你快速发现格式错误,有时候还能给出具体的修复建议。
6、查看错误日志:如果应用程序在运行时提示app.json无效,通常会有错误日志,仔细阅读这些日志,它们可能会告诉你具体是哪个字段或者哪个部分出现了问题。
7、更新开发工具:开发工具的版本太旧也会导致问题,确保你的开发工具是最新版本,这样可以避免一些因为版本不兼容导致的问题。
8、寻求社区帮助:如果你尝试了上述所有方法,但问题依然存在,不妨在开发者社区发帖求助,有经验的开发者可能会遇到类似的问题,他们的建议和经验分享可能会给你带来新的启发。
记得在解决这类问题时,耐心和细心是非常重要的,一个小小的拼写错误或者格式错误就可能导致整个文件无效,不要急于求成,慢慢检查,一步一步来。
希望这些小贴士能帮助你解决显示无效的app.json问题,有如果你其他问题或者心得,也欢迎在评论区分享,让我们一起学习,一起进步!记得,遇到问题不可怕,关键是要有解决问题的决心和方法,加油,开发者们!
还没有评论,来说两句吧...